Uncompromising Quality

Technical Specifications

Construction 100% AL6061 aluminum5-axis CNC machined
Surface Treatment 28-micron hard anodized
Bearings SKF needle bearings
Brake System SRP® R-Piston pneumatic Rated for 3.5M km
Sensors Ceramic diaphragm transducers
Resolution 65,536 steps 16-bit precision
Connectivity USB-C USB 2.0 / 3.0 compatible
LED Indicators Status diagnostics & calibration feedback
Platform Support PC (Native) PlayStation/Xbox via DriveHub*
Stroke Range 15-45mm adjustable With upgrade kit
Warranty 3 years (Spain) 2 years (International)
Manufacturing Barcelona, Spain Designed & Built in-house

Cockpit Requirements

For proper operation, these pedals require a rigid cockpit with firm support. The high brake forces possible with pneumatic systems demand structural rigidity.

Not recommended for:
  • Flex-prone wheel stands
  • Floor mounting without reinforcement
  • Cockpits without solid seat-to-pedal connection

Installation & Requirements

Mounting Compatibility

SRP® GT-R pedals feature universal mounting dimensions, allowing easy installation on:

  • 80/20 aluminum profile rigs
  • Major brands (SimLab, Trak Racer, GT Omega, Advanced Sim Racing)
  • Custom fabricated frames
  • Perforated pedal plates

Compatible with both direct profile mounting or standard pedal plate configurations.
